Steel sheets, stainless steel plates, and stainless-steel sheets play significant duties in numerous applications across numerous markets due to their unique buildings and advantages. Steel, as a material, has been used for centuries due to its durability, strength, and versatility. The development of stainless-steel, an alloy of steel that consists of chromium, has further reinvented its usage by offering improved deterioration resistance, making it an optimal product for severe environments and demanding applications. In comparison to regular steel, stainless-steel does not corrosion, corrode, or discolor when revealed to moisture, which is a vital feature in sectors such as food processing, pharmaceuticals, and style, where hygiene and resilience are extremely important.
Steel sheets and stainless steel plates are fundamental elements utilized in the building and construction and production markets. A steel sheet usually refers to a flat-rolled product that is thinner than a plate, with gauges gauged in decimal portions of an inch, while stainless steel plates are thicker and commonly utilized in applications requiring higher toughness and toughness.

One of the important considerations when evaluating the usage of stainless steel sheets and plates is understanding the numerous grades of stainless steel readily available. Typical qualities like 304 and 316 stainless steel are commonly made use of, with 304 being a versatile grade recognized for its exceptional corrosion resistance, while 316 is commonly selected for aquatic environments due to its remarkable resistance to saltwater.
In enhancement, the surface completes readily available for stainless steel sheets and plates can significantly impact residential properties like deterioration resistance and aesthetic charm. Sleek, combed, and matte finishes supply numerous options for producers and designers, allowing them to satisfy both functional and aesthetic standards. Each finish has its distinct properties and advantages, making it essential for industries to meticulously consider their options according to the product's intended use.
